2 executives join nonprofit board

Maureen Dougherty, left, is a partner at the Garden City law firm of Comerford & Dougherty, and Susan Iadarola, right, is director of sales and marketing at the Dana Rader Golf School. Both have joined the Maurer Foundation board of directors. Credit: The Maurer Foundation
The Maurer Foundation announced two new members on its board of directors. Maureen Dougherty, left, is a partner at the Garden City law firm of Comerford & Dougherty and lives in Rockville Centre. Susan Iadarola, right, is director of sales and marketing at the Dana Rader Golf School, which is headquartered in Charlotte, N.C. She lives in Wantagh. The Maurer Foundation is a breast-health education nonprofit organization based in Mineola.
